Should You Eat Every Day?

Curated and Reviewed by Lesson Planet

Many religions and diets suggest fasting, but what does the science say about this method? An interesting video takes on fasting from an evolutionary and scientific perspective as part of a larger biology playlist. It discusses the changes that happen in the body and brain when fasting and offers a warning about the lack of scientific research on this method used long term.

Instructional Ideas

  • Read the current research on fasting
  • Discuss diabetes and the risks this method might present to diabetics

Classroom Considerations

  • Be aware of any pupils with eating disorders and strongly suggest scholars discuss any changes in diet with their doctors and parents
  • This video is hosted on YouTube

Pros

  • Offers quality links to research
  • Requires very little class time

Cons

  • None
